We are going in July (I know it will be hot!) for 17 nights. I have a broad plan but need a couple of recommendations for places please - one somewhere that's not a city, maybe mountains, countryside etc, the other a beach place that we could stay for 4 nights before flying from Narita. So far I'm thinking
1-5 Tokyo
5-7 Hiroshima
7-11 Kyoto/Osaka
11-17 2 nights in non-city location/4 nights beach
I'm not fixed on timings so can do in any order but do want to spend at least 5 nights in Tokyo.

We went last summer, a big trip to celebrate the end of GCSEs for DD.

The bullet train travel passes are totally worth it.

Do not miss the Digital Art Museuem in Tokyo. Truly it was the highlight of our trip. We were totally blown away by it. Buy tickets before you go. They sell out fast. The tea house especially is totally trippy.

Mainly we used Air BnB, though if you do, be prepared to sleep on Tatami mats on the floor. I can recommend the one we used in Kyoto.

We went last summer and it was amazing. I'd go again in a heartbeat! Such gentle people and so lovely to be in such a calm, quiet atmosphere- even in the middle of Tokyo.

The DCs loved it and because it was so safe, we were very comfortable letting them go off and so their own thing.

Our itinerary was
Day 1-6 Tokyo
7 Hiroshima
8 Kurashiki
9-10 Himeji
11 Koyasan
12-15 Kyoto
16-17 Hayama

I hope you're able to go.
